liuwf 1 year ago
parent 9c02890a55
commit b8b8c09b15

@ -104,7 +104,7 @@ namespace Aucma.Core.BoxFoam.Business
public void init() public void init()
{ {
allSpaces = _baseSpaceInfoServices.Query(x => x.StoreCode == storeCode); allSpaces = _baseSpaceInfoServices.Query(x => x.StoreCode == storeCode);
foreach (var space in allSpaces) foreach (var space in allSpaces)
{ {

@ -302,21 +302,25 @@ namespace Aucma.Core.ProductOffLine.ViewModels
} }
tempInfo.MsgAlarmFlag = false; tempInfo.MsgAlarmFlag = false;
}); });
} }
#endregion #endregion
private async void InitEveryDayMethod() private async void InitEveryDayMethod()
{ {
LoadData(); LoadData();
List<WorkTime> listTime = await _baseBomInfoServices.getWorkTime(); List<WorkTime> listTime = await _baseBomInfoServices.getWorkTime();
if (listTime == null) return; if (listTime == null) return;
List<Admin.Core.Model.ViewModels.ChartsByTime> list = await _offLineInfoServices.QueryCharts(listTime[0].startTime, listTime[11].startTime); // var aa =_offLineInfoServices.Query(x=>x.ProductScanTime>= listTime[0].startTime && x.ProductScanTime<= listTime[11].startTime);
List<Admin.Core.Model.ViewModels.ChartsByTime> list = await _offLineInfoServices.QueryCharts(listTime[0].startTime, listTime[11].startTime);
if (list == null) return; if (list == null) return;
List<string> xList =new List<string>(); List<string> xList = new List<string>();
ChartValues<double> achievement2 = new ChartValues<double>(); ChartValues<double> achievement2 = new ChartValues<double>();
for (int i = 0; i < 12; i++) for (int i = 0; i < 12; i++)
{ {
xList.Add(list[i].time.Substring(11, 2)+":00"); xList.Add(list[i].time.Substring(11, 2) + ":00");
achievement2.Add(list[i].Amount); achievement2.Add(list[i].Amount);
} }
var column2 = new ColumnSeries(); var column2 = new ColumnSeries();
@ -351,6 +355,54 @@ namespace Aucma.Core.ProductOffLine.ViewModels
"SC-439VAM,元气森林,C", "SC-439VAM,元气森林,C",
}; };
} }
//private async void InitEveryDayMethod()
//{
// LoadData();
// List<WorkTime> listTime = await _baseBomInfoServices.getWorkTime();
// if (listTime == null) return;
// List<Admin.Core.Model.ViewModels.ChartsByTime> list = await _offLineInfoServices.QueryCharts(listTime[0].startTime, listTime[11].startTime);
// if (list == null) return;
// List<string> xList =new List<string>();
// ChartValues<double> achievement2 = new ChartValues<double>();
// for (int i = 0; i < 12; i++)
// {
// xList.Add(list[i].time.Substring(11, 2)+":00");
// achievement2.Add(list[i].Amount);
// }
// var column2 = new ColumnSeries();
// column2.DataLabels = true;
// column2.Title = "产量";
// column2.Values = achievement2;
// column2.Foreground = Brushes.White;
// Achievement.Add(column2);
// ProductionHourList = xList;
// ChartValues<double> achievement = new ChartValues<double>();
// Random random = new Random();
// for (int i = 0; i < 5; i++)
// {
// achievement.Add(random.Next(60, 100));
// }
// var column = new ColumnSeries();
// column.DataLabels = true;
// column.Title = "型号";
// column.Values = achievement;
// column.Foreground = Brushes.White;
// ModelStatistics.Add(column);
// MaterialNameList = new List<string>()
// {
// "SC-230,11W/H成品",
// "SC-439箱体",
// "SC-439U壳",
// "SC-439背板",
// "SC-439VAM,元气森林,C",
// };
//}
public async void LoadData() public async void LoadData()
{ {
List<OffLineInfo> list = await _offLineInfoServices.QueryAsync(x => x.ProductScanTime >= System.DateTime.Now.AddDays(-1), "PRODUCT_SCANTIME desc"); List<OffLineInfo> list = await _offLineInfoServices.QueryAsync(x => x.ProductScanTime >= System.DateTime.Now.AddDays(-1), "PRODUCT_SCANTIME desc");

Loading…
Cancel
Save